General Information

Title: Deh, hor foss' io col vago de la luna
Composer: Orlando di Lasso
Lyricist: Francesco Petrarca

Number of voices: 4vv   Voicing: SATB

Genre: SecularMadrigal

Language: Italian
Instruments: A cappella

Original text and translations

Italian.png Italian text

Deh, hor foss'io col vago de la luna
adormentato in qual-che verdi boschi,
e questa ch'anzi vespro a me fa sera,
con essa e con Amor in quella piaggia
sola venesse a stess' ivi una notte;
e 'l dí si stesse il sol sempre ne l'onde.
   Petrarca, Canzoniere 237, Stanza 6

English.png English translation

Ah if, like Endymion, lover of the moon,
I was asleep somewhere in the green woods,
and she, who before vespers brings me evening,
came with the moon and Love to that bank,
to remain alone there through a single night:
and daylight and sun stayed beneath the waves!
Translation by Anthony S. Kline
